Solfachord
Solfachord is a Pendulum/Link deck focused on swarming the field, ending with a couple of omninegates and a board nuke going first but it struggles when it comes to going second.
The most important card to the strategy is
Solfachord Primoa, a Scale 0, a searcher for every card of the deck, it can chain block with its effect when Pendulum Summoning and it can also recover cards either from the Extra Deck or GY when Link Summoning a Solfachord monster.
General Counter Tips:
Most handtraps demolish this deck since its combo lines are fragile.
The most important card to interrupt is
Solfachord Happiness's first effect, since it is a starter and can allow you to summon your whole hand.
Removing the Link 3 with something like a
Ultimate Slayer can stop the omninegate and also a Z-ARC nuke with
Soul of the Supreme King.
All interruptions are monster-based too, so a single
Dark Ruler No More turns off your field.
